| Obverse description | Front-facing effigy of King Bhumibol Adulyadej (Rama IX), wearing spectacles and a formal military-style uniform with decorations visible at the collar. The portrait is centrally placed within the field, rendered in high relief with fine detail. A curved legend in Thai script arcs around the upper periphery, identifying the monarch by his full royal title. A secondary inscription in Thai script appears below the effigy, denoting his reign as Rama IX. |

| Reverse description | Central design features the royal emblem of the Golden Jubilee ceremony, comprising a crowned royal privy seal flanked symmetrically by two elephants facing inward, each surmounted by a seven-tiered Chhatra ceremonial parasol. The Thai numeral ๕๐ (50) appears prominently, denoting the fiftieth year of the reign. Below the central emblem, a ribbon bears the commemorative motto inscriptions in Thai script. The denomination 300 Baht is also inscribed in Thai script along the lower periphery, with the country name Thailand and the Gregorian and Buddhist Era dates of the jubilee celebration. |
